Description

The perfect blend of mental health know-how and biblical truths, 100 Devotions for Kids Dealing with Anxiety offers a variety of strategies, peaceful journal prompts, and reflective Scriptures that will help tweens and teens feel Jesus’ love. Written by Certified Daring Way™ & Dare to Lead™ Facilitator Justine Froelker, these daily devotionals will assist in helping children handle their anxiety.

Life with anxiety is like a rollercoaster, with good days and bad days, but with constant assurance of God's love your child will be able to manage their anxiety. This devotional meets children where they are by equipping them with the resources to develop a deeper relationship with God and empowering young minds to embrace everything that makes them who they are. With Scripture passages, devotional readings, and journal prompts, children will have access to the tools, tricks, and tips on the best ways to face anxiety issues.

Tweens and teens, ages 8 to 13, will:

  • feel empowered by the devotions and the daily Scripture references
  • respond to prompts by writing on ruled lines for deeper reflection
  • understand that anxiety issues are not something that should be hidden
  • identify how to better handle their anxiety on a day-to-day basis
  • learn to be mindful with their thoughts and emotions

Even on the most challenging days your child can reflect on these inspirational devotions and find the strength and courage to say they are not broken, they don’t need to be fixed, that they are loved.

Author Justine Froelker is a Licensed Professional Counselor with over 20 years of experience in traditional mental health and personal development and for seven years has been certified in the work of Dr. Brene Brown. She presents to global audiences for organizations like NASA Kennedy Space Center, Boeing, Square, Edward Jones, and Balbec Capital LP on topics such as leadership, courage, resilience, mental health, preventing burnout, and courageous and curious conversation.

100 Devotions for Kids Dealing with Anxiety is a fantastic resource for kids ages 8. The book focuses on different aspects of anxiety and the concerns that kids deal with. Each day has a scripture and promise from God for dealing with anxiety, depression, or other troubling thoughts. The devotions are short and sweet with a quick anecdote that brings the topic of the day up with advice for overcoming it. I would recommend this devotion for kids who may be struggling to express their feelings.

100 Devotions for Kids Dealing with Anxiety by Justine Froelker is a wonderful devotional to help kids dealing with anxiety in both a Biblical and practical manner. Ms. Froelker brings her expertise and knowledge in the mental health field and merges it together with what the Bible says in a seemless manner. Each of the 100 devotions has a writing application at the end of each entry. I love that the Author is real about how fear and anxiety effects us, but also how we can combat it with the Word of God. I also appreciate that the Author knows how it is to deal with fear and anxiety and can relate and sympathize with the reader. I believe this book would be good for anyone who is in ministry or anyone who works with children. I highly recommend this book!
